Saw an article yesterday proposing a Yankees/Rockies trade.
Rockies->Yankees
Nolan Arenado
Yankees->Rockies
Frazier
Urshela
Andujar
Deivi Garcia
That's a massive give by the Yanks, especially if they have to take on Arenado's whole contract, but I'd still do it. There's the whole threat of "Will he stay for 2 years then opt out?" But given he's got a full no-trade right now, you'd assume he'd only come here if he actually wanted to.
It would also hurt giving up both Urshela and Andujar, but neither is comparable to Arenado at third, so both would be looking at either 1B or being a backup.
Losing Garcia would suck, but right now, the rotation is Cole, Severino, Tanaka, Paxton and then whoever excels among Happ, Montgomery, and anyone else who gets a shot. Garcia will be in SWB for the near-term at best.
I do hope that if a deal like that happens though, the Rockies at least have to kick in some cash against that contract.
